Theatre and Performance Studies Department of Dhaka University brings new theatrical production that based on the European masterpieces.
Theatre and Performance Studies Department of Dhaka University brings a new theatrical production titled Aparera (The Others) that would be staged from July 10 to 14 at 7:00pm in each evening at department’s laboratory Natmandal auditorium in the university.
This production dramatises the anatomy of love, relationship and desire in context of contemporary designs of living.
This theatrical experimentation reexamines European+Russian modern masterpieces.
It explores the idea of ‘other’ and love by engaging Norwegian playwright Henrik Ibsen’s A Doll’s House and The Lady from the Sea, Russian playwright Anton Chekhov’s The Seagull and Three Sisters as well as Swedish playwright August Strindberg’s The Father and Miss Julie.
The production is designed and directed by Ashiq Rahman Leeon while Shahman Moishan worked as the dramaturge.
Both of them are working as the Assistant Professor at the department. Aparera is performed by the students of Honors 3rd Year 5th semesters’ students of the Department of Theatre and Performance Studies of DU.
